Rupert Murdoch buys out 3 of his children to seal fate of his media empire

  • Rupert Murdoch buys out 3 of his children (Prudence, Elisabeth, and James) to secure the conservative future of his media empire.
  • Lachlan Murdoch, Rupert's heir, gains full control of Fox Corp. and News Corp. post-Rupert's death.
  • Each of the three children receives $1.1 billion in the settlement, funded by selling $1.4 billion in company shares.
  • James Murdoch had been critical of Fox News' conservative direction, including its coverage of the Capitol siege and climate change.
  • The original family trust is dissolved, replaced by a new one with Lachlan in control, excluding the three bought-out siblings from influence.
  • Grace and Chloe, from Rupert's third marriage, are financial beneficiaries but have no voting power.
  • The Murdoch companies' voting shares are diluted from 40% to about one-third due to the share sale.
  • Rupert and Lachlan's legal actions against the siblings were deemed in bad faith by a Nevada court.
  • Fox News faces ongoing scandals, including a defamation suit from Smartmatic over 2020 election coverage.
  • Rupert Murdoch has a history of financial settlements, including payments to his children and privacy violation claimants.
